Vortex Solitons in Atomic-Molecular Bose- Einstein Condensates

Not Accessible

Your library or personal account may give you access

Abstract

Experimental observation of the photoassociation of Bose condensed atoms and the production of ultracold molecules via the stimulated Raman process1 is the first step towards the creation of an atomic-molecular condensate.
